Barnstone Art for Kids created the Power
of Art, a comprehensive, trauma informed program that provides a compassionate mentor and an exciting curriculum, to build self-competencies in a safe and supported environment helping kids develop resiliency to mitigate the risks of Adverse Childhood Experiences (ACE).
The Power of Art is a year long, trauma informed resiliency program that reinforces our 4 key values: Building Confidence,
Healthy Expression, Nurturing Relationships and Inspiring Passion.

Referring a Child
The Phoenixville Area School District, Behavioral Health agencies and community organizations refer families to Barnstone Art for Kids. Perhaps one of the most beneficial things you could do for a child experiencing adversity is to refer the child’s parent, grandparent, or guardian to Barnstone Art For Kids.
